Key Facts

  • Boston has a total of 71 schools, with 85.7% of primary schools rated Good or Outstanding, compared to the national average of 90.0%.
  • Primary schools in Boston have 56.7% of pupils meeting the expected standard at KS2, compared to 61.0% nationally, with 6,461 pupils across 29 primary schools.
  • Secondary schools in Boston have a Progress 8 score of -0.34, an Attainment 8 score of 40.94, and 34.9% of pupils achieve grade 5+ in English & maths, lagging behind national averages.
  • In Boston, primary schools have a pupil-teacher ratio of 21.72 and spending per pupil of £7,377, while secondary schools have a ratio of 19.61 and spending of £7,830 per pupil.

About This Data

  • School information is sourced from Get Information About Schools (GIAS), the official UK government register maintained by the Department for Education.
  • Inspection ratings are from Ofsted (state schools) and ISI (independent schools).
  • Performance data includes Key Stage 2, GCSE, and A-Level results from the Department for Education.
